**Specific Accountabilities**:
Coordinates the Implementation of the Co-curricular Record, and Leads the Student Volunteer Program
- Assists community agencies and college partners with developing positions and learning outcomes for the Co-curricular Record
- Liaises with community agencies interested in listing volunteer opportunities to students
- Develops and maintains an active database of student volunteer and leadership opportunities
- Assists students with updating CCR records on an individual basis
- Acts as the primary point of contact for all community partners seeking volunteers. Coordinates all project agreements and Memorandums of Understanding
- Coordinates the recruitment of student leads and volunteers.
- Oversees the work of the Student Leads and provides guidance on projects and community partner relationships -Works collaboratively with community organizations to develop meaningful volunteer opportunities for Lambton students and partners
- Oversees student participation and tracks attendance for Campus to Community initiatives
- Assesses Co-Curricular Record programming and reports results on a monthly basis
- Conducts CCR program assessment and review to provide recommendations Leads the general maintenance of the -Co-Curricular Record catalogue, and facilitates the CCR module software upgrades
- Participates in communities of practice, conduct research on student development theory and experiential learning, and remain current in best practices in student leadership and community-based learning
- Provides ongoing support and guidance to partner campuses related to CCR and volunteer initiatives
- Develops and actively supports the Lambton Student Leadership Development Series

Coordination of Part-Time Job Hub
- In groups or individually, in-person or through technology, informs and assists students to prepare to search for and secure part-time or seasonal employment.
- Coordinates and delivers all activities through the Part-Time Job Hub
- Originates, prepares and distributes employment related materials;
- Provides advice and direction on resumes, cover letters, interview preparation, career directions, job search and maintenance techniques;
- Provides support to students on current systems and tools available to assist with the development of marketing materials and job search strategies
- Assist with the coordination and delivery of small and large job fairs, networking events, employment focused workshops and development opportunities
- Helps students identify personal and generic skills leading to career options and relevant education and experiential options; Advises students about current employment vacancies and future labour market trends;
- Prepares and delivers workshops to students on current employment trends and provides supports to ensure marketability. -Advises regarding Workers’ Rights (employment standards, harassment, safety, etc.);
- Responds to requests from College staff, management, students, employers, and members of the community for reports, material or data

Markets and Promotes Co-op and Career Services Activities
- Works with marketing to develop an annual marketing plan to promote all services offered by CCS to key stakeholders utilizing various marketing strategies with a focus on digital marketing
- Develops and implements communication and marketing strategy to promote Co-op and Career Services to key internal and external stakeholders
- Develops a communication strategy to inform students about volunteering and ‘getting involved’ on and off campus, including the maintenance and upkeep of the CCR database
- Shares student and community success stories to showcase Lambton College talent
